Sustainable 60
sustainable60 Being sustainable is being productive, thriving and built to last. From people to processes, it's about being around for the long haul and helping grow the New Zealand economy.

The Sustainable 60 promotes, showcases and rewards sustainable business practice in New Zealand through an awards programme and workshops.
